ADAM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

173 of the 7,472 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Adamas Trust (ADAM)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$319M — up 2% from $313M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 23 funds opened new ADAM positions and 17 closed out — a net gain of 6 holders — while 50 added to existing stakes and 61 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Mirae Asset Global ETFs Holdings, adding an estimated $2.87M. The largest seller was Balyasny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$5.93M sold.
